The 3-Aminopyrrolidine dihydrochloride with cas registry number of 103831-11-4 is also known as 3-Aminopyrrolidine dihydrochloride. It blongs to the categories of Pyrrole & Pyrrolidine & Pyrroline; 3-Aminopyrrolidines (Racemic); 3-Aminopyrrolidines; Building Blocks; Heterocyclic Building Blocks; Pyrrolidines. Both its IUPAC name and systematic name are called the same which is pyrrolidin-3-amine dihydrochloride. With appearance of off-white to cream colored crystalline powder, this chemical is sensitive to hygroscopic.
Physical properties about this chemical are: (1)# of Rule of 5 Violations: 0; (2)ACD/BCF (pH 5.5): 1; (3)ACD/BCF (pH 7.4): 1; (4)ACD/KOC (pH 5.5): 1; (5)ACD/KOC (pH 7.4): 1; (6)#H bond acceptors: 2; (7)#H bond donors: 3; (8)#Freely Rotating Bonds: 1; (9)Polar Surface Area: 38.05 Å2; (10)Flash Point: 83.5 °C; (11)Enthalpy of Vaporization: 46 kJ/mol; (12)Boiling Point: 214.5 °C at 760 mmHg; (13)Vapour Pressure: 0.128 mmHg at 25°C.
When you are using this chemical, please be cautious about it as the following:
Chemical Stability: Not available
Conditions to Avoid: Incompatible materials, exposure to moist air or water.
Incompatibilities with Other Materials Strong oxidizing agents.
Hazardous Decomposition Products Hydrogen chloride, hydrogen cyanide, nitrogen oxides, carbon monoxide, carbon dioxide, ammonia.
Hazardous Polymerization Has not been reported.
